Amichi seals sales race double at Newmarket
Ed Walker’s charge lands another big prize.
Ed Walker’s Amichi completed a rewarding double when landing the GBP 150,000 Tattersalls October Auction Stakes at Newmarket on Saturday. The son of Gutaifan, who cost only 15,500 guineas as a yearling, won the GBP 100,000 Tattersalls Somerville Auction Stakes on the July course on his previous start and followed up in a fine weight-carrying performance on the Rowley Mile. The pack split into two groups in the early stages with eventual second California Gem always up with the pace on the stands rail, but George Boughey’s youngster had no answer to the 5-2 favourite once Ray Dawson hit the front inside the final furlong. “He’s such a cool horse,” said Walker. “I think he’s quite good to be honest, Ray (Dawson, jockey) said there was never a moment’s doubt. “If he was a very expensive horse and a very well bred horse, you wouldn’t even be thinking about these races and just thinking about Group races. But when they are less expensive, you don’t really think they will compete with the big guns, but maybe he will one day.” Owner Laurence Bellman added: “His first race was a non event and he had to be gelded straight after and he hasn’t looked back from there, three wins in a row. He’s always been well thought of at home. “It’s amazing, I’ve never been close before in a sales race. Ed has always liked the horse at home. He doesn’t do much at home and he’s done that quite easily and there’s plenty more to come. “I thought there were six, seven, eight good horses in there today and I thought there was quite a lot of dead wood in the race. It was just a case of how the race went and the ground, we thought he’d enjoy a bit of cut in the ground being by Gutaifan.
